News summary

Stephen Sexton, 37, has been charged with the rape and murder of his girlfriend Joanna Derkacz, also 37, after her body was found at their shared home in Waterlooville, Hampshire, on December 28, 2023. Sexton, a marine engineer, had previously faced charges of coercive or controlling behavior against Derkacz, whom he allegedly controlled for 16 months before her death. The new charges followed expert evidence from a Home Office post-mortem. Hampshire Constabulary has referred itself to the Independent Office for Police Conduct due to prior contact with Derkacz before her death. Tributes from family and friends described her as a 'sweet angel' and a fundraiser raised over £12,000 to return her body to her hometown of Czarne, Poland. Sexton is scheduled to appear at Southampton Magistrates Court.
